1/*
2 * Custom GPIO-based I2C driver
3 *
4 * Copyright (C) 2007-2008 Gabor Juhos <juhosg@openwrt.org>
5 *
6 * This program is free software; you can redistribute it and/or modify
7 * it under the terms of the GNU General Public License version 2 as
8 * published by the Free Software Foundation.
9 *
10 * ---------------------------------------------------------------------------
11 *
12 * The behaviour of this driver can be altered by setting some parameters
13 * from the insmod command line.
14 *
15 * The following parameters are adjustable:
16 *
17 * bus0 These four arguments can be arrays of
18 * bus1 1-8 unsigned integers as follows:
19 * bus2
20 * bus3 <id>,<sda>,<scl>,<udelay>,<timeout>,<sda_od>,<scl_od>,<scl_oo>
21 *
22 * where:
23 *
24 * <id> ID to used as device_id for the corresponding bus (required)
25 * <sda> GPIO pin ID to used for SDA (required)
26 * <scl> GPIO pin ID to used for SCL (required)
27 * <udelay> signal toggle delay.
28 * <timeout> clock stretching timeout.
29 * <sda_od> SDA is configured as open drain.
30 * <scl_od> SCL is configured as open drain.
31 * <scl_oo> SCL output drivers cannot be turned off.
32 *
33 * See include/i2c-gpio.h for more information about the parameters.
34 *
35 * If this driver is built into the kernel, you can use the following kernel
36 * command line parameters, with the same values as the corresponding module
37 * parameters listed above:
38 *
39 * i2c-gpio-custom.bus0
40 * i2c-gpio-custom.bus1
41 * i2c-gpio-custom.bus2
42 * i2c-gpio-custom.bus3
43 */
44
45#include <linux/kernel.h>
46#include <linux/module.h>
47#include <linux/init.h>
48#include <linux/platform_device.h>
49
50#include <linux/i2c-gpio.h>
51
52#define DRV_NAME "i2c-gpio-custom"
53#define DRV_DESC "Custom GPIO-based I2C driver"
54#define DRV_VERSION "0.1.1"
55
56#define PFX DRV_NAME ": "
57
58#define BUS_PARAM_ID 0
59#define BUS_PARAM_SDA 1
60#define BUS_PARAM_SCL 2
61#define BUS_PARAM_UDELAY 3
62#define BUS_PARAM_TIMEOUT 4
63#define BUS_PARAM_SDA_OD 5
64#define BUS_PARAM_SCL_OD 6
65#define BUS_PARAM_SCL_OO 7
66
67#define BUS_PARAM_REQUIRED 3
68#define BUS_PARAM_COUNT 8
69#define BUS_COUNT_MAX 4
70
71static unsigned int bus0[BUS_PARAM_COUNT] __initdata;
72static unsigned int bus1[BUS_PARAM_COUNT] __initdata;
73static unsigned int bus2[BUS_PARAM_COUNT] __initdata;
74static unsigned int bus3[BUS_PARAM_COUNT] __initdata;
75
76static unsigned int bus_nump[BUS_COUNT_MAX] __initdata;
77
78#define BUS_PARM_DESC \
79    " config -> id,sda,scl[,udelay,timeout,sda_od,scl_od,scl_oo]"
80
81module_param_array(bus0, uint, &bus_nump[0], 0);
82MODULE_PARM_DESC(bus0, "bus0" BUS_PARM_DESC);
83module_param_array(bus1, uint, &bus_nump[1], 0);
84MODULE_PARM_DESC(bus1, "bus1" BUS_PARM_DESC);
85module_param_array(bus2, uint, &bus_nump[2], 0);
86MODULE_PARM_DESC(bus2, "bus2" BUS_PARM_DESC);
87module_param_array(bus3, uint, &bus_nump[3], 0);
88MODULE_PARM_DESC(bus3, "bus3" BUS_PARM_DESC);
89
90static struct platform_device *devices[BUS_COUNT_MAX];
91static unsigned int nr_devices;
92
93static void i2c_gpio_custom_cleanup(void)
94{
95    int i;
96
97    for (i = 0; i < nr_devices; i++)
98        if (devices[i])
99            platform_device_put(devices[i]);
100}
101
102static int __init i2c_gpio_custom_add_one(unsigned int id, unsigned int *params)
103{
104    struct platform_device *pdev;
105    struct i2c_gpio_platform_data pdata;
106    int err;
107
108    if (!bus_nump[id])
109        return 0;
110
111    if (bus_nump[id] < BUS_PARAM_REQUIRED) {
112        printk(KERN_ERR PFX "not enough parameters for bus%d\n", id);
113        err = -EINVAL;
114        goto err;
115    }
116
117    pdev = platform_device_alloc("i2c-gpio", params[BUS_PARAM_ID]);
118    if (!pdev) {
119        err = -ENOMEM;
120        goto err;
121    }
122
123    pdata.sda_pin = params[BUS_PARAM_SDA];
124    pdata.scl_pin = params[BUS_PARAM_SCL];
125    pdata.udelay = params[BUS_PARAM_UDELAY];
126    pdata.timeout = params[BUS_PARAM_TIMEOUT];
127    pdata.sda_is_open_drain = params[BUS_PARAM_SDA_OD] != 0;
128    pdata.scl_is_open_drain = params[BUS_PARAM_SCL_OD] != 0;
129    pdata.scl_is_output_only = params[BUS_PARAM_SCL_OO] != 0;
130
131    err = platform_device_add_data(pdev, &pdata, sizeof(pdata));
132    if (err)
133        goto err_put;
134
135    err = platform_device_add(pdev);
136    if (err)
137        goto err_put;
138
139    devices[nr_devices++] = pdev;
140    return 0;
141
142err_put:
143    platform_device_put(pdev);
144err:
145    return err;
146}
147
148static int __init i2c_gpio_custom_probe(void)
149{
150    int err;
151
152    printk(KERN_INFO DRV_DESC " version " DRV_VERSION "\n");
153
154    err = i2c_gpio_custom_add_one(0, bus0);
155    if (err) goto err;
156
157    err = i2c_gpio_custom_add_one(1, bus1);
158    if (err) goto err;
159
160    err = i2c_gpio_custom_add_one(2, bus2);
161    if (err) goto err;
162
163    err = i2c_gpio_custom_add_one(3, bus3);
164    if (err) goto err;
165
166    if (!nr_devices) {
167        printk(KERN_ERR PFX "no bus parameter(s) specified\n");
168        err = -ENODEV;
169        goto err;
170    }
171
172    return 0;
173
174err:
175    i2c_gpio_custom_cleanup();
176    return err;
177}
178
179#ifdef MODULE
180static int __init i2c_gpio_custom_init(void)
181{
182    return i2c_gpio_custom_probe();
183}
184module_init(i2c_gpio_custom_init);
185
186static void __exit i2c_gpio_custom_exit(void)
187{
188    i2c_gpio_custom_cleanup();
189}
190module_exit(i2c_gpio_custom_exit);
191#else
192subsys_initcall(i2c_gpio_custom_probe);
193#endif /* MODULE*/
194
195MODULE_LICENSE("GPL v2");
196MODULE_AUTHOR("Gabor Juhos <juhosg@openwrt.org >");
197MODULE_DESCRIPTION(DRV_DESC);
198MODULE_VERSION(DRV_VERSION);
